Who Owns Winstar Casino

Winstar Casino, one of the largest and most popular casinos in the United States, draws millions of visitors each year. But who owns Winstar Casino? Understanding the ownership of this expansive gaming facility provides insight into its operations and offerings.

Winstar Casino is owned and operated by the Chickasaw Nation, a Native American tribe based in Oklahoma. This ownership is significant, as it allows the Chickasaw Nation to leverage its resources and cultural heritage to create a unique gaming experience. The Winstar Casino, established in 2004, has grown exponentially under the guidance of the Chickasaw Nation, transforming from a modest gaming facility into a sprawling resort and entertainment destination.

The Chickasaw Nation’s ownership of Winstar Casino reflects its commitment to economic development and community support. The casino not only generates revenue for the tribe but also provides jobs and funding for various community initiatives. This ownership model has proven beneficial, allowing the tribe to invest in infrastructure, education, and health services for its members and the surrounding community.

Visitors to Winstar Casino can enjoy an array of gaming options, including thousands of slot machines, table games, and poker rooms. The casino’s ownership by the Chickasaw Nation ensures that a portion of the profits is reinvested into the local area, contributing to the economic vitality of Oklahoma.
